Troubleshooting
Troubleshooting
PROBLEM SOLUTION
The appliance
is not operating
at all or the
temperature is
too high.
Check if the power plug is correctly connected.
Is the temperature control on the front panel correctly set?
Is the appliance in direct sunlight or located near a heat source?
If so, it may not be able to cool as well. Please put it in a place
that is out of direct sunlight and not near a heat source.
Is the back of the appliance too close to the wall?
If so, it may not be able to cool sufciently. Keep it an
appropriate distance from the wall.
Is there too much food inside so that the food is blocking the
outlet vent?
To keep the refrigerator at a suitable temperature, do not ll the
refrigerator with too much food.
The food in the
refrigerator is
frozen.
Is the temperature control on the front panel set to the coldest
temperature?
Is the surrounding temperature too low?
Did you store the food with a high water content in the coldest
part of the fridge?
There are unusual
noises.
Check if the appliance is installed on a stable and even oor.
Is the back of the appliance too close to the wall?
Have any foreign objects fallen behind or under the appliance?
Is the noise coming from the compressor in the appliance?
A ticking sound occurs when the various accessories contract or
expand.
The front corners
and sides of
the appliance
are warm and
condensation
starts to form.
Heat-proof pipes are installed in the front corners of the
appliance to prevent condensation from forming. When the
surrounding temperature rises, this may not always be effective.
However, this is not abnormal.
In very humid weather, condensation may form on the outer
surface of the appliance when the moisture in the air comes into
contact with the cool surface of the appliance.
You can hear a
liquid bubbling in
the appliance.
This is the refrigerant, which cools the inside of the appliance.
